Teach libkvm how to read minidumps. It turns out that minidumps are
far more convenient for libkvm to work with because of the page table block at the beginning. As a result, the MD code is smaller. libkvm will automatically detect old vs mini dumps on i386 and amd64. libkvm will handle i386 PAE and non-PAE modes. There is a PAE flag in the i386 minidump header to signal the width of the entries in the page table block. Other convenient values are also present, such as kernbase and the direct map addresses on amd64.

+#define PG_FRAME_PAE (~((uint64_t)PAGE_MASK))
+
+struct hpte {
+ struct hpte *next;
+ uint64_t pa;
+ int64_t off;
+};
+
+#define HPT_SIZE 1024
+
+/* minidump must be the first item! */
+struct vmstate {
+ int minidump; /* 1 = minidump mode */
+ struct minidumphdr hdr;
+ void *hpt_head[HPT_SIZE];
+ uint32_t *bitmap;
+ void *ptemap;
+};
+
+static void
+hpt_insert(kvm_t *kd, uint64_t pa, int64_t off)
+{
+ struct hpte *hpte;
+ uint32_t fnv = FNV1_32_INIT;
+
+ fnv = fnv_32_buf(&pa, sizeof(pa), fnv);
+ fnv &= (HPT_SIZE - 1);
+ hpte = malloc(sizeof(*hpte));
+ hpte->pa = pa;
+ hpte->off = off;
+ hpte->next = kd->vmst->hpt_head[fnv];
+ kd->vmst->hpt_head[fnv] = hpte;
+}
+
+static int64_t
+hpt_find(kvm_t *kd, uint64_t pa)
+{
+ struct hpte *hpte;
+ uint32_t fnv = FNV1_32_INIT;
+
+ fnv = fnv_32_buf(&pa, sizeof(pa), fnv);
+ fnv &= (HPT_SIZE - 1);
+ for (hpte = kd->vmst->hpt_head[fnv]; hpte != NULL; hpte = hpte->next) {
+ if (pa == hpte->pa)
+ return (hpte->off);
+ }
+ return (-1);
+}
+
+static int
+inithash(kvm_t *kd, uint32_t *base, int len, off_t off)
+{
+ uint64_t idx;
+ uint32_t bit, bits;
+ uint64_t pa;
+
+ for (idx = 0; idx < len / sizeof(*base); idx++) {
+ bits = base[idx];
+ while (bits) {
+ bit = bsfl(bits);
+ bits &= ~(1ul << bit);
+ pa = (idx * sizeof(*base) * NBBY + bit) * PAGE_SIZE;
+ hpt_insert(kd, pa, off);
+ off += PAGE_SIZE;
+ }
+ }
+ return (off);
+}
+
+void
+_kvm_minidump_freevtop(kvm_t *kd)
+{
+ struct vmstate *vm = kd->vmst;
+
+ if (vm->bitmap)
+ free(vm->bitmap);
+ if (vm->ptemap)
+ free(vm->ptemap);
+ free(vm);
+ kd->vmst = NULL;
+}
+
+int
+_kvm_minidump_initvtop(kvm_t *kd)
+{
+ u_long pa;
+ struct vmstate *vmst;
+ off_t off;
+
+ vmst = _kvm_malloc(kd, sizeof(*vmst));
+ if (vmst == 0)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"cannot allocate vm");
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 kd->vmst = vmst;
+ bzero(vmst, sizeof(*vmst));
+ vmst->minidump = 1;
+ if (pread(kd->pmfd, &vmst->hdr, sizeof(vmst->hdr), 0) !=
+ sizeof(vmst->hdr))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"cannot read dump header");
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 if (strncmp(MINIDUMP_MAGIC, vmst->hdr.magic, sizeof(vmst->hdr.magic)) != 0)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"not a minidump for this platform");
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 if (vmst->hdr.version != MINIDUMP_VERSION)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"wrong minidump version. expected %d got %d",
+ MINIDUMP_VERSION, vmst->hdr.version);
+ return (-1);
+ }
+
+ /* Skip header and msgbuf */
+ off = PAGE_SIZE + round_page(vmst->hdr.msgbufsize);
+
+ vmst->bitmap = _kvm_malloc(kd, vmst->hdr.bitmapsize);
+ if (vmst->bitmap == NULL)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"cannot allocate %d bytes for bitmap", vmst->hdr.bitmapsize);
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 if (pread(kd->pmfd, vmst->bitmap, vmst->hdr.bitmapsize, off) !=
+ vmst->hdr.bitmapsize)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"cannot read %d bytes for page bitmap", vmst->hdr.bitmapsize);
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 off += round_page(vmst->hdr.bitmapsize);
+
+ vmst->ptemap = _kvm_malloc(kd, vmst->hdr.ptesize);
+ if (vmst->ptemap == NULL)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"cannot allocate %d bytes for ptemap", vmst->hdr.ptesize);
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 if (pread(kd->pmfd, vmst->ptemap, vmst->hdr.ptesize, off) !=
+ vmst->hdr.ptesize) {
+ _kvm_err(kd, kd->program, "cannot read %d bytes for ptemap", vmst->hdr.ptesize);
+ return (-1);
+ }
+ off += vmst->hdr.ptesize;
+
+ /* build physical address hash table for sparse pages */
+ inithash(kd, vmst->bitmap, vmst->hdr.bitmapsize, off);
+
+ return (0);
+}
